b'Today on Leveling Up, Eric looks at enterprise influencer marketing. He introduces the topic by examining a recent survey of 163 enterprise marketers and their experiences with influencer marketing. Tuning in, you\\u2019ll hear about how influencer-created content compares to brand-created content and what kind of success enterprise marketers have achieved through it.
